Welcome to the 2024 Advent Challenge! For a bit of Christmas fun, we’re challenging you to see how many of our “12 runs of Christmas” you can tick off by Christmas Day.
Here’s how it works…
Choose a run from the list below (or see what pops up on your usual run)
Take a photo and/or write a reply below (or write your own separate post)
Keep track of how many runs you’ve done and we’ll see if there’s a winner on Boxing Day
Here are the runs:
1) Santa dash: run in a Santa hat
2) Red-nosed reindeer: put on a red nose or let nature paint yours red on a cold run
3) Berry bimble: spot some festive berries
4) Running around the Christmas tree: take a selfie with a Christmas tree
5) Follow the star: run at night or spot a star decoration
6) Silent night: run without any music or commentary
7) Christmas stockings: wear some Christmassy socks
8) Frosty the snowman: run in the frost/snow
9) Rockin’ robin: spot a robin on your run
10) Light exercise: run past some Christmas lights
11) O run all ye faithful: take a photo of a church
12) Christmas pudding: eat something Christmassy when you get home!
It’s totally fine to walk or use a treadmill. Stay safe and don’t run/walk if conditions are dodgy.
Don’t bin your rest days if you’d usually keep them. It’s absolutely allowed to adapt to suit how you like to run and interpret the instructions as tenuously as you like.
